    I have been having problems since upgrading to IE 5.5. If I leave the computer running for a while, then bring up IE, it will lock up on certain webpages. I can reboot, run it again, and then it will work fine...no lockups. But if I let it set for any length of time, it will do it again. I am running Win98 First Edition, and have done all of the critical upgrades on the Windows Upgrade site. I'm running a Pentium III 733 Mhz, 256 Meg of PC133 SDRAM memory. I didn't have this problem with IE 4.02, however at the time, I had a dialup connection. I upgraded to IE 5.5 when I got cable modem access. Originally, I thought that might be it...however, because I can reboot, and have NO problems then, I don't think that's the culprit. I thought it might be a memory problem, but my system resources rarely fall below 55%. My homepage in the browser is set to www.msn.com and the lockups seem to happen most often when I've clicked on the "My MSN" tab. I can scroll down the page, but when scrolling back, it locks up. Again, this is if the computer has been up and running for a while. If I reboot, and go right back to this, I can scroll up and down on that page without any lockups. It also happens on other webpages, but without the frequency of the "My MSN" page. I really am not sure where to look. Could this possibly be a bug in IE 5.5? Any advice is greatly appreciated...this is getting more than a bit frustrating.

    I am using IE Version 5.50.4807.2300IC, SP2; Q306121; Q312461; Q313675 (same as litespd) on a W98SE system, Celeron 500mhz, 192MB Ram, 56K modem, etc. Have encountered no lockup problems whatsoever, except when I have done something dumb.

    Stating the obvious: have you cleaned up Temp. Internet files, history, scandisked and defragged lately? Also suggest running System File Checker in case there's a damaged system file. You could also try a repair on IE.
